Russell, who endured a less-than-amicable split with ex-wife Katy in 2012, also said that he's been reading a new parenting book every week and is already painting the baby's room.

'I’ve accepted the idea that that person will be more important than me, ‘ he continued. 

Katy and Russell married in October 2011 near a tiger sanctuary in India, but split due to 'irreconcilable differences' a mere 14 months later. 

The divorce was finalised in July the following year, after Katy revealed on her documentary film Part Of Me that their conflicting career schedules and her not feeling ready to have children led to the separation.

However Katy then admitted to Vogue that Russell had not liked her 'being the boss' of things, and that they had not been in contact since the breakup.
